    Kodansha USA in September

    Seems like the rumors floating around the internet were true. Kodansha is coming to the United States to set up shop. In a move to cut costs… and the middleman, they will begin selling manga in September. The new company, Kodansha USA, will be located in New York, and will be run by Kodansha senior […] More
